What Features Should You Look for in the Best Front Hub for MTB?

When searching for the best front hub for MTB, consider the following features:

  • Axle Type: The axle type determines compatibility with your bike frame and fork, with options like quick-release or thru-axle. A thru-axle generally provides better stiffness and stability, making it a preferred choice for modern mountain bikes.
  • Bearing Type: Hubs can feature either cartridge or loose ball bearings, impacting maintenance and performance. Cartridge bearings are more common in high-end hubs due to their sealed nature, which protects them from dirt and moisture, resulting in smoother operation and less frequent servicing.
  • Hub Width: The hub width must match your bike’s fork spacing, typically 100mm for front hubs. Wider hubs can improve wheel stiffness and handling, which is crucial for aggressive riding styles and rough terrains.
  • Material: The material of the hub affects weight and durability, with options like aluminum and carbon. Aluminum hubs are lightweight and affordable, while carbon hubs offer superior strength-to-weight ratios, although at a higher price point.
  • Spoke Count: The number of spokes can influence wheel strength and weight; common counts range from 28 to 32. More spokes generally provide a stronger wheel that can withstand the stresses of rough trails, while fewer spokes can reduce weight for racing applications.
  • Disc Brake Compatibility: Ensure the hub is compatible with your bike’s braking system, whether it’s standard 6-bolt or center lock mounts. The right brake compatibility is crucial for optimal stopping power and safety on the trails.
  • Weight: The overall weight of the hub can significantly affect the bike’s handling and acceleration. Lightweight hubs enhance performance, especially in competitive settings, while heavier hubs may be more durable for rugged use.
  • Aesthetics and Finish: While performance is key, the look of the hub can also be important for some riders. Hubs come in various finishes and colors, allowing riders to match their bike’s aesthetic while also considering corrosion resistance.

How Can Bearings Impact the Performance of MTB Front Hubs?

  • Quality of Bearings: High-quality bearings reduce friction, leading to smoother wheel rotation and improved efficiency. They are often made from durable materials such as stainless steel or ceramic, which enhance longevity and performance under various conditions.
  • Sealed vs. Open Bearings: Sealed bearings offer better protection against dirt and moisture, making them ideal for off-road conditions. Open bearings, while easier to maintain and re-grease, are more susceptible to contamination, which can compromise performance over time.
  • Number of Bearings: The number of bearings in a hub can influence how well it performs under load. More bearings can distribute weight evenly and reduce stress on individual components, enhancing the hub’s reliability and lifespan.
  • Size and Type of Bearings: Different sizes and types of bearings (like cartridge bearings or loose ball bearings) can impact the overall weight and performance of the hub. Cartridge bearings provide a more compact design and are easier to replace, while loose ball bearings can be adjusted for a custom feel but require more maintenance.
  • Lubrication: Proper lubrication is essential for bearing performance, as it minimizes friction and prevents wear. The choice of lubricant (grease vs. oil) can also affect bearing performance, with grease typically offering better protection in harsh conditions, while oil can provide lower resistance for smoother operations.

How Do You Choose the Perfect Front Hub for Your Needs in MTB?

Choosing the best front hub for MTB involves considering various factors that impact performance, durability, and compatibility.

  • Axle Type: The axle type determines how the hub attaches to the frame and fork. Common options include quick-release (QR) and thru-axle, with thru-axles offering enhanced stiffness and better alignment under load, making them ideal for aggressive riding.
  • Hub Spacing: Hub spacing refers to the distance between the locknuts on either side of the hub. Most modern mountain bikes use either 100mm or 110mm spacing, with boost hubs (110mm) providing increased wheel strength and better tire clearance for wider tires.
  • Bearings: Quality of bearings affects the hub’s smoothness and longevity. Sealed cartridge bearings are preferred for their low maintenance and resistance to dirt and moisture, while loose ball bearings can be adjusted but require more upkeep.
  • Weight: The weight of the hub contributes to the overall weight of the bike. Lightweight hubs can improve acceleration and climbing efficiency, but it’s essential to balance weight with durability, especially for aggressive riding styles.
  • Material: The material of the hub affects its strength and weight. Aluminum is common for a good balance of weight and strength, while higher-end hubs may use titanium or carbon fiber for added durability and reduced weight, albeit at a higher price.
  • Compatibility: Ensure that the hub is compatible with your existing components, including the brake type (disc or rim), rotor size, and the type of drivetrain you are using. This ensures optimal performance and ease of installation.
  • Price: Finally, consider your budget as hub prices can vary significantly. Investing in a quality hub can improve your ride and durability, but it’s essential to find a balance between performance features and your financial constraints.
